Tonight we have the last of our topical discussions for the year. Topical group discussion may be defined as an activity in which a small number of people meet face to face and exchange and share ideas freely or attempt to reach a common-sense decision on a specific theme. Participants bring up ideas, solve problems and give comments.

More than 1.1 million North Carolinians have already voted in the 2022 general election. The largest group of North Carolina voters — those registered as unaffiliated — are less interested in early voting than Democrats and Republicans. More than a week into one-stop early voting, Democrats lead the turnout for early voting and absentee mail-in ballots, followed by Republicans and unaffiliated voters in a close third.

The two most recent presidential elections in North Carolina were both decided by less than 4 percentage points. In the 2020 election, incumbent President Donald Trump (R) won the state over President Joe Biden (D), 49.9% to 48.6%. In the 2016 election, Trump carried North Carolina with 49.8% of the vote to Hillary Clinton's (D) 46.2%. At the start of the 2022 election cycle, Inside Elections rated this state Battleground Republican.
